【上位机和下位机各是什么意思】在工业自动化、嵌入式系统以及通信控制领域中,常常会提到“上位机”和“下位机”这两个术语。它们是控制系统中两个重要的组成部分,分别承担不同的功能和角色。为了帮助大家更好地理解这两个概念,本文将从定义、功能、应用场景等方面进行总结,并通过表格形式清晰展示两者的区别。
一、定义与功能
1. 上位机(Host Computer)
上位机通常指的是具有较高处理能力的计算机系统,它可以是PC、工控机或服务器等。它的主要作用是负责对整个系统进行监控、数据处理、参数设置和人机交互。上位机一般运行在较高的操作系统上,具备较强的图形界面和用户交互能力。
2. 下位机(Field Device / Slave Device)
下位机通常是嵌入式设备、PLC(可编程逻辑控制器)、单片机、传感器或执行器等。它负责采集现场数据、执行控制指令,并与上位机进行通信。下位机通常运行在实时操作系统或简单的嵌入式系统中,具备较低的处理能力和有限的用户交互功能。
二、主要区别
项目 | 上位机 | 下位机 |
定义 | 高性能计算机,用于系统监控与管理 | 嵌入式设备,用于数据采集与控制 |
功能 | 数据处理、人机交互、参数设置 | 数据采集、信号处理、执行控制 |
处理能力 | 强 | 弱 |
操作系统 | Windows/Linux/Unix等 | 实时系统/嵌入式系统 |
用户交互 | 丰富 | 简单或无 |
通信方式 | 串口、以太网、无线等 | 串口、CAN、Modbus等 |
应用场景 | 工业控制中心、监控系统 | 生产线、传感器节点、执行机构 |
三、典型应用场景
- 上位机应用:工业监控系统(如SCADA)、数据分析平台、远程控制界面等。
- 下位机应用:PLC控制柜、智能传感器、电机驱动器、智能仪表等。
四、总结
上位机与下位机构成了一个完整的控制系统,二者相辅相成,缺一不可。上位机负责“指挥”和“决策”,而下位机则负责“执行”和“反馈”。理解这两者之间的关系,有助于更好地设计和维护自动化系统。在实际应用中,根据具体需求选择合适的上位机与下位机组合,能够有效提升系统的稳定性与效率。
以上就是【上位机和下位机各是什么意思】相关内容,希望对您有所帮助。